If compensation could mollify families ' feelings, this would help to keep the peace.
On the other hand, the institution of oaths also played down the threat of feudal warfare.
Both in archaic Greece and in medieval Scandinavia, an accused person walked free if he could get a sufficient number of male relatives to swear him unguilty.
